Примеры и ключевые принципы создания анимационных переходов в веб-дизайне

Изучение
Содержание
  1. Основные виды анимационных переходов
  2. Разнообразие визуальных эффектов
  3. Применение анимации для улучшения пользовательского опыта
  4. Зачем мне использовать анимацию на своем сайте
  5. Повышение привлекательности и уникальности
  6. Привлечение внимания посетителей
  7. Создание эмоциональной привязки к бренду
  8. Эффективность анимаций для улучшения пользовательской интерактивности
  9. Вопрос-ответ:
  10. Какие преимущества анимационные переходы приносят в дизайне сайта?
  11. Какие основные типы анимационных переходов применяются в дизайне сайтов?
  12. Какие принципы следует учитывать при создании анимационных переходов для сайта?
  13. Какие инструменты и технологии можно использовать для создания анимационных переходов на сайте?
  14. Как анимационные переходы могут повлиять на конверсию и удержание пользователей на сайте?
  15. Зачем использовать анимационные переходы в дизайне сайта?
  16. Какие основные принципы следует учитывать при создании анимационных переходов в дизайне сайта?

Основные виды анимационных переходов

Основные виды анимационных переходов

В современном веб-интерфейсе пользователи ожидают не только функциональности, но и эстетического удовольствия от взаимодействия с сайтом. К сожалению, иногда сложно достичь гармоничного баланса между визуальной привлекательностью и производительностью. Однако, используя правильно спроектированные анимации, можно создать эффектные и плавные изменения в интерфейсе, которые улучшат пользовательский опыт и привлекут внимание к важным элементам.

Рассмотрим некоторые виды таких анимаций, которые помогут оживить веб-интерфейс и улучшить взаимодействие с пользователем.

  • Скольжение: Этот эффект создают при перемещении элементов по горизонтали или вертикали. Например, панель может плавно выезжать слева или справа, предоставляя пользователю возможность видеть дополнительные функции без изменения основного контента.

  • Затухание: Элементы постепенно меняют свою прозрачность, что позволяет плавно вводить или убирать контент. Такое решение идеально подходит для сообщений об ошибках или всплывающих подсказок.

  • Изменение размера: При использовании drag-and-drop пользователи могут видеть, как элемент плавно изменяет свои размеры. Это помогает лучше понимать, что именно происходит в данный момент.

  • Переключение содержимого: Когда пользователь взаимодействует с элементами интерфейса, контент может плавно меняться, сохраняя общий контекст. Например, при нажатии на кнопку divsmallpanel меняется на следующую панель, не вызывая резких переходов.

  • Перемещение: Элементы могут двигаться по экрану, указывая на важные изменения или действия. Это может быть полезно для привлечения внимания к новым сообщениям или уведомлениям.

Использование таких решений помогает улучшить пользовательский опыт и сделать взаимодействие с веб-интерфейсом более интуитивным и приятным. Однако важно помнить о производительности и не перегружать сайт лишними эффектами, которые могут негативно сказаться на скорости загрузки и отклике.

Разнообразие визуальных эффектов

Разнообразие визуальных эффектов

Визуальные эффекты играют ключевую роль в современном веб-интерфейсе. Они не только добавляют эстетики, но и существенно повышают юзабилити сайта, позволяя пользователям легче ориентироваться и взаимодействовать с содержимым. Важно понимать, что правильная анимация может стать мощным инструментом для привлечения внимания и улучшения восприятия вашего ресурса.

Используя различные формы анимаций, вы можете создать уникальный пользовательский опыт, который будет выделять ваш сайт среди конкурентов. Например, анимированный элемент, который меняется при наведении курсора, может привлечь больше внимания и вызвать интерес у посетителя. Ниже мы приведем несколько примеров визуальных эффектов, которые могут улучшить ваш сайт.

Один из самых популярных эффектов — это боковой сдвиг содержимого при клике на меню навигации. Этот прием позволяет пользователю легко и быстро получить доступ к нужной информации без необходимости перезагрузки страницы. При этом важно учитывать, что скорость анимации и количество пикселей для сдвига должны быть сбалансированы, чтобы избежать проблемы с восприятием и юзабилити.

Еще один пример — изменение цветов и формы элементов при взаимодействии с пользователем. Вы можете настроить так, чтобы кнопки или ссылки изменяли цвет при наведении, что позволит пользователям интуитивно понимать, какие элементы являются интерактивными. Это также создаст ощущение завершенности и динамичности интерфейса.

Не менее важно использование анимаций для выделения ключевых элементов интерфейса. Например, анимированный баннер, который появляется при прокрутке страницы, может привлечь внимание к важной информации или акции. Важно помнить, что такие эффекты не должны быть навязчивыми и отвлекать от основного содержимого.

Чтобы внедрить все эти эффекты, вы можете использовать следующий html-файл в своем проекте. Ниже приведен пример кода, который продемонстрирует некоторые из описанных выше анимаций:




Пример анимаций





В этом коде мы создали боковое меню, которое меняется при активации класса active, кнопку, цвет которой изменяется при наведении, и баннер, который становится видимым при добавлении класса visible. Эти простые примеры демонстрируют, как с помощью анимаций можно создать более динамичный и привлекательный интерфейс.

Применение анимации для улучшения пользовательского опыта

Когда пользователь впервые открывает страницу, анимация может направить его внимание на ключевые элементы интерфейса. Например, плавное появление заголовка или боковой панели создаёт эффект предсказуемости и упорядоченности, что помогает пользователю быстро сориентироваться. Не менее важно использование анимации при изменении состояния элементов, например, при нажатии на кнопку или использовании функции drag-and-drop.

Ниже приведены несколько примеров, как можно использовать анимацию для улучшения пользовательского опыта:

Пример Описание
Плавный скроллинг Плавный скроллинг страниц позволяет пользователю легко перемещаться по сайту, создавая ощущение непрерывности и облегчая восприятие информации.
Анимированные уведомления Анимированные уведомления о новых сообщениях или обновлениях привлекают внимание пользователя без необходимости в звуковых оповещениях.
Изменение ширины и высоты элементов Плавное изменение ширины (width) и высоты (height) элементов при взаимодействии с ними помогает создать ощущение отзывчивости и интуитивности интерфейса.
Микро-анимации Микро-анимации, такие как лёгкое увеличение кнопок при наведении курсора или появление подсказок, делают взаимодействие с сайтом более приятным и понятным.

Таким образом, анимация в веб-интерфейсе позволяет не только улучшить визуальное восприятие страницы, но и повысить её функциональность. Она помогает пользователю быстрее понимать, какие действия от него требуются и какие результаты он получит. Важно, чтобы анимации использовались уместно и не перегружали интерфейс, сохраняя баланс между эстетикой и удобством.

Зачем мне использовать анимацию на своем сайте

Интерактивные элементы на сайте не только привлекают внимание, но и делают взаимодействие пользователя с контентом более увлекательным и запоминающимся. Визуальные эффекты, динамичные изменения и плавные переходы создают ощущение завершенности и профессионализма, усиливают эстетическую привлекательность ресурса и помогают организовать содержимое более логично и понятно. Давайте рассмотрим несколько причин, почему стоит задуматься об использовании анимированных элементов на своем сайте.

Причина Описание
Улучшение восприятия Плавные изменения цветов, формы и положения объектов позволяют пользователю легче воспринимать информацию и не теряться среди большого количества контента.
Поддержка внимания Анимации помогают сосредоточить внимание на важных элементах страницы, будь то кнопка вызова к действию или новая боковая панель.
Эстетическая привлекательность Эффектно выполненные анимации создают ощущение современного и продуманного дизайна, что положительно сказывается на восприятии сайта в целом.
Улучшение юзабилити Динамичные подсказки и анимированные элементы управления облегчают взаимодействие с сайтом, делая его более интуитивно понятным.
Оптимизация производительности Современные решения для создания анимации, такие как использование CSS свойств и json файлов, позволяют значительно уменьшить нагрузку на систему и улучшить производительность сайта.

Важно помнить, что анимации не должны быть чрезмерными или отвлекающими. На каждом шаге нужно учитывать удобство и комфорт пользователя. Правильно подобранные приемы и методы контроля анимации, такие как slidefromright или наведения, будут одинаково полезны как на больших экранах, так и на мобильных устройствах.

Таким образом, интеграция анимированных элементов в структуру вашего сайта является важным шагом к созданию более привлекательного и функционального ресурса. С помощью таких эффектов вы можете не только улучшить восприятие и взаимодействие с контентом, но и решить некоторые проблемы юзабилити, а также повысить производительность сайта. Используя разнообразные приемы и современные технологии, вы сможете создать уникальный и запоминающийся сайт, который никогда не потеряется среди конкурентов.

Повышение привлекательности и уникальности

Первое правило, которое всегда нужно помнить, – это использование анимации, чтобы направлять пользователя. Например, можно создать боковую панель, которая будет плавно выдвигаться слева при нажатии на кнопку. Такой навигационный элемент не только выглядит стильно, но и позволяет скрыть большие наборы иконок и ссылок, когда они не нужны, освобождая место на экране.

Еще один прием – это использование цвета и высоты (height) элементов для создания визуальной иерархии. Например, когда пользователь нажимает на одну из навигационных ссылок, можно увеличить ширину и высоту выбранного элемента, чтобы он стал более заметным. Эти решения не только улучшают визуальный опыт, но и делают сайт более интуитивным.

Кроме того, не забывайте об уникальности элементов интерфейса. Например, использование динамической анимации для боковой панели или кнопок позволяет создать уникальные моменты взаимодействия, которые запомнятся пользователю. Такие приемы могут включать изменение цвета при наведении курсора либо плавное появление элементов на экране.

Наконец, всегда используйте веб-анимацию с умом. Помните, что чрезмерное количество анимационных эффектов может снизить производительность сайта и вызвать негативные впечатления. Следуйте принципу «меньше, да лучше» и выбирайте те приемы, которые действительно улучшат юзабилити и сделают ваш веб-интерфейс неповторимым.

Приведем следующий пример: представьте себе боковую навигацию, которая выдвигается из левого края экрана при нажатии на кнопку меню. Этот элемент не только улучшает внешний вид сайта, но и предоставляет пользователю возможность быстро и удобно переходить между разделами.

Привлечение внимания посетителей

Привлечение внимания посетителей

Чтобы достичь этого, разработчики могут использовать множество различных подходов, которые будут рассмотрены ниже.

  • Использование контраста и цвета: Цвета и контраст играют ключевую роль в привлечении внимания. Измените цвет ссылок при наведении курсора, используйте яркие цвета для важных элементов, таких как кнопки и иконки.
  • Интерактивные элементы: Добавление интерактивных элементов, таких как выпадающие меню, модальные окна и панели, позволяют пользователю ощущать контроль над навигацией и получать доступ к информации быстрее.
  • Эффекты появления и исчезания: Элементы, которые появляются и исчезают при взаимодействии с пользователем, создают динамику на странице и удерживают интерес.
  • Анимация и микроинтеракции: Маленькие анимации, такие как изменение ширины кнопки при нажатии или плавное изменение текстуры фона, делают интерфейс более живым. Пример кода для такой анимации можно найти на сайте appmasterio.

При использовании всех этих приемов важно помнить о скорости загрузки страниц и оптимизации кода. Перегруженные страницы с большим количеством анимаций могут отрицательно сказаться на опыте пользователя. Поэтому, следуйте правилу «меньше, да лучше» и используйте анимацию только там, где это действительно необходимо.

Создание эмоциональной привязки к бренду

Создание эмоциональной привязки к бренду играет ключевую роль в установлении прочных отношений с пользователями. Это требует внимания к деталям и тщательной проработки каждого элемента интерфейса. Дизайнерам важно понимать, как различные свойства элементов могут влиять на восприятие и эмоции пользователей.

Одним из эффективных способов установить такую привязку является использование веб-анимации. Хорошо продуманная анимация не только привлекает внимание, но и помогает пользователю понять структуру сайта и взаимодействовать с ним. Например, эффект slidefromright, когда боковой divsmallpanel скользит с правой стороны, добавляет элемент неожиданности и может быть использован для выделения навигационных элементов или важной информации.

В следующем примере мы рассмотрим, как appmasterio использует JSON файл для управления анимацией внутри своего пользовательского интерфейса. В этом случае анимация требует меньше пикселей для рендеринга, что уменьшает нагрузку на ресурсы и обеспечивает более плавный пользовательский опыт.

Эмоциональная привязка к бренду также требует контроля над тем, как элементы меняются и взаимодействуют. Например, добавляем текстуру к фону или изменяем формы кнопок при наведении. Такие мелкие детали, как изменение ширины кнопок или их цвета при клике, могут значительно улучшить восприятие сайта. Существует множество функций, которые могут быть использованы для этого, и все они должны быть тщательно подобраны, чтобы соответствовать общему стилю и настроению бренда.

Эффективность анимаций для улучшения пользовательской интерактивности

Веб-дизайнеры все чаще прибегают к использованию анимаций для повышения уровня взаимодействия с сайтом. Эти визуальные приемы не только украшают страницы, но и делают их более удобными и понятными для пользователей. Важно помнить, что хорошо продуманные и аккуратно внедренные анимации могут значительно улучшить общее восприятие сайта.

Анимации могут использоваться для создания более плавной и интуитивной навигации. Например, когда пользователь открывает боковую панель навигации, анимация, сопровождающая ее появление, позволяет легче понять, что произошло на экране. В данном случае иконок можно выделить анимацией, что будет способствовать привлечению внимания к важным элементам интерфейса. Это особенно актуально для мобильных экранов, где пространство ограничено и важно эффективно использовать каждый элемент.

Одним из примеров является использование анимации при наведении курсора на элементы меню. Измените цвет, форму или размер иконок, чтобы создать визуальный эффект, который сигнализирует пользователям о возможности взаимодействия. Такие анимации всегда должны быть быстрыми и не отвлекать внимание от основного контента. Навигационные элементы должны реагировать на действия пользователя мгновенно, без задержек, чтобы не вызывать чувство дискомфорта.

Не забудьте про важность соответствия анимаций общему стилю и эстетике сайта. Все элементы интерфейса должны работать как единое целое, создавая гармоничный визуальный ряд. Используйте анимации для выделения важных частей контента, таких как кнопки призыва к действию или ссылки на ключевые страницы. Это позволит пользователям легко ориентироваться и быстрее находить необходимую информацию.

Для упрощения процесса создания анимаций можно использовать фреймворки, такие как Vue.js. Они позволяют быстро и эффективно внедрять различные эффекты, не тратя много времени на написание кода. Например, с помощью компонента divsmallpanel можно создать анимацию, которая будет плавно изменять ширину экрана при открытии боковой панели. Такой подход помогает дизайнерам быстрее внедрять новые решения и тестировать их на практике.

Помните, что анимации должны быть не только красивыми, но и функциональными. Они должны помогать пользователям, а не отвлекать их. Применяйте эти визуальные приемы разумно, и они станут мощным инструментом для улучшения пользовательского опыта на каждом шаге взаимодействия с вашим сайтом.

Вопрос-ответ:

Какие преимущества анимационные переходы приносят в дизайне сайта?

Анимационные переходы обогащают пользовательский опыт, делая интерфейс более привлекательным и понятным. Они помогают улучшить восприятие пользователем структуры сайта, сделать навигацию более интуитивной и сократить время ожидания загрузки контента.

Какие основные типы анимационных переходов применяются в дизайне сайтов?

Основные типы анимационных переходов включают в себя перемещение элементов, изменение размера и формы объектов, затухание и появление элементов, изменение цвета, а также анимацию переходов между страницами, такие как переходы с эффектом слайдера или смены плиток.

Какие принципы следует учитывать при создании анимационных переходов для сайта?

При создании анимационных переходов важно учитывать согласованность с общим стилем сайта, избегать излишней анимации, которая может отвлекать, обеспечивать плавность и естественность движений, а также тестировать анимации на различных устройствах для поддержки отзывчивого дизайна.

Какие инструменты и технологии можно использовать для создания анимационных переходов на сайте?

Для создания анимационных переходов на сайте можно использовать CSS-анимации и переходы, JavaScript-библиотеки и фреймворки, такие как jQuery или GSAP, а также специализированные инструменты для визуализации и настройки анимаций, например, Adobe Animate или Figma.

Как анимационные переходы могут повлиять на конверсию и удержание пользователей на сайте?

Анимационные переходы могут значительно улучшить пользовательский опыт, делая сайт более запоминающимся и приятным в использовании. Это может привести к увеличению конверсии, так как улучшенная навигация и понимание структуры сайта способствуют удержанию пользователей и повышению вероятности совершения целевых действий.

Зачем использовать анимационные переходы в дизайне сайта?

Анимационные переходы в дизайне сайта играют ключевую роль в улучшении пользовательского опыта и привлечении внимания. Они помогают создать плавные и естественные переходы между состояниями элементов интерфейса, делая пользовательскую навигацию более интуитивной и приятной. Это также способствует визуальной иллюстрации иерархии информации и улучшению восприятия иерархических отношений между различными элементами сайта.

Какие основные принципы следует учитывать при создании анимационных переходов в дизайне сайта?

При создании анимационных переходов важно учитывать несколько ключевых принципов. Во-первых, анимации должны быть функциональными и служить целям интерфейса, например, помогать пользователю понять текущее состояние элемента или направление перемещения. Во-вторых, они должны быть плавными и не вызывать дизориентации у пользователей. Также важно учитывать адаптивность анимаций под различные устройства и скорость интернет-соединения.

Читайте также:  Какой интерфейс лучше выбрать в Aspnet Core Web API - IEnumerable или IQueryable?
Оцените статью
Блог о программировании
Добавить комментарий